npm 包 bukinoshita 使用教程

阅读时长 3 分钟读完

介绍

Bukinoshita 是一个通过命令行快速创建 React 项目骨架的 npm 包。该包提供了一个交互式命令行界面,用户可以根据自己的需求来配置创建的 React 项目。Bukinoshita 不仅仅是一个脚手架工具,它还提供了许多有用的功能,包括:自动生成模板代码,自动安装依赖等。

安装

在使用 Bukinoshita 之前,你需要先安装 Node.jsnpm。安装完成后,在命令行中运行以下命令来安装 Bukinoshita:

使用

在命令行中输入 bukinoshita 即可启动 Bukinoshita 的交互式命令行界面。Bukinoshita 会询问你关于项目的各种参数和详细信息,包括项目名称、作者、描述等。当你完成所有参数的设置后,Bukinoshita 会自动为你创建一个 React 项目骨架,并将其安装到你的本地计算机上。

创建新项目骨架

在命令行中输入以下命令:

其中,<project-name> 是你想要创建的项目名称。

自动安装依赖

Bukinoshita 会在创建项目后自动安装所有依赖项。这包括 React、Webpack、Babel 等必要的依赖项,让你可以立即开始开发项目。

自动生成模板代码

Bukinoshita 不仅提供了快速创建 React 项目的功能,还可以自动生成模板代码,让你更快地开始开发。当你创建一个新的 React 组件时,Bukinoshita 可以自动为你生成一些初始代码,如组件名称、状态变量、渲染函数等。

使用模板

模板文件保存在 /templates 目录下,你可以根据自己的需求对其进行修改。当你创建新的 React 组件时,Bukinoshita 会在此目录下查找你想要使用的模板文件,并将其插入到你的项目中。

以下是一个简单的模板文件示例:

-- -------------------- ---- -------
------ ------ - --------- - ---- --------

----- ----------- ------- --------- -
  ------------------ -
    -------------
    ---------- - ---
  -

  -------- -
    ------ -
      -----
        --------- -----------
      ------
    --
  -
-

------ ------- ------------

结论

Bukinoshita 是一个非常方便实用的 npm 包,非常适合需要快速创建 React 项目的开发者。通过 Bukinoshita,你可以快速启动 React 项目骨架,并自动生成一些有用的模板代码。Bukinoshita 能够大幅提升你的开发效率,让你更加专注于写出高质量的 React 前端代码。

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/60066c8eccdc64669dde563f

纠错
反馈